On the Evaluation of System Reliability Through Automatic Generation of Failure Modes

Yoshisada Murotsu, Hiroo Okada, Masaaki Yonezawa, Hideki Matsui

Open publisher page 0 citations

Abstract

This paper proposes a method for the evaluation of structural failure probability taking into account all the potential failure modes. At first, the failure paths to produce failure modes are generated by using the Branch-and-Bound method combined with a Matrix Method, which enables one to evaluate the probabilities of occurrence for the neglected failure modes. Then, a method is developed to estimate the lower and upper bounds of structural failure probability, using the generated failure paths. Numerical examples are provided to demonstrate the validity of the proposed method.
